High Court grants bail to 3 students
The Calcutta High Court on Thursday granted bail to three students who were in jail custody for assaulting the principal of Sudhir Ranjan Lahiri College, at Majdia in the Nandia district. The public prosecutor of the state did not raise any argument to oppose the bail plea. On January 7, the students of SFI allegedly assaulted the principal of the college and police arrested Pranab Ghosh, Pushpen Sakar and Abhijit Haldar, belonging to the SFI.
HC extends order on police associations
Calcutta High Court extended the interim order on the issue of de-recognition of two police associations in the state. The court asked the state not to evict the offices of the West Bengal Police Association from their premises.
